The Police Service Commission (PSC) has approved the deployment of Assistant Inspector-General of Police (AIG) Auwal Musa Mohammed as the new Commandant of the Nigeria Police Academy (POLAC), Wudil, Kano State, alongside the posting of eight Commissioners of Police to various state commands.

The commission said the postings were aimed at addressing operational needs following the promotion of former commissioners of police in the affected commands.

This was disclosed in a statement on Wednesday by the Head of Protocol and Public Relations of the PSC, Torty Njoku Kalu.

According to the statement, AIG Auwal, who has over 33 years of policing experience, has served in operations, investigations, intelligence-led policing and police training.

He holds a Bachelor of Science degree in Political Science and a Master’s degree in Public Policy from Bayero University, Kano, and has previously served as Commandant of the Police College, Maiduguri, Commissioner of Police in Bauchi State, and Assistant Inspector-General of Police for Zones 3 and 6.

The PSC also announced the deployment of CP Afolabi Wilfred Olutokunbo to Abia State, CP Ayodeji Faniyan to Plateau State, CP Saka Adewale Ajao to Bayelsa State, CP Ajo Geoffrey Ordue to Cross River State, CP Nnanna Oji Ama to Anambra State, CP Patrick Daaor to Edo State, CP Tijani Murtala to Jigawa State, and CP Samuel Erale Etaifo to Delta State.

Speaking during the commission’s meeting, the member who presided over the session, Hon. Justice Paul Adamu Galumje (JSC, rtd), charged the newly deployed senior officers to discharge their responsibilities professionally.

According to him, the officers should “stand firm, uphold the rule of law, and remain neutral and diligent.”

The meeting was attended by other members of the commission, including Alhaji Abdulfatah Mohammed, Hon. Justice Christine Ladi Dabup (rtd), and the Secretary to the Commission, Chief Onyemuche Nnamani.

The PSC said the deployments form part of ongoing efforts to strengthen leadership across state police commands and enhance operational effectiveness within the Nigeria Police Force.
